President Donald Trump is promising to reveal “really big news” on election security. Many Republicans wish he wouldn’t.

The president’s speech, expected to be delivered in prime time Thursday from the White House, comes amid renewed hostilities with Iran, which are once again driving up fuel prices ahead of an election that most strategists still expect to turn on cost-of-living issues.

“The people I talk to are scared shitless,” said a former Trump administration official, granted anonymity to speak candidly. “It’s not scared shitless about the text of what he’s going to say, it’s, what does he add to the text?”
